Understanding Newark’s Current Transportation Challenges
The recent surge in Newark Airport disruptions stems from multiple factors creating a perfect storm of travel chaos. Air traffic controller shortages have led to major delays for an unprecedented seventh day in a row, while one of the airport’s runways will be fully closed until mid-June as part of a $121 million rehabilitation project. Additionally, technology failures at FAA air traffic control facilities have resulted in dozens of diverted flights and hundreds of delayed and canceled flights.
These operational challenges have created ripple effects throughout the transportation ecosystem. On particularly challenging days, nearly 20% of flights leaving Newark have been canceled with more than 40% experiencing delays. At one point, the average delay for arriving flights reached 381 minutes—more than five hours.

Proactive Strategies for Flight Disruption Management
Beyond securing reliable ground transportation, travelers should implement proactive strategies to minimize disruption impact. The first flight out has little chance of delays since aircraft are likely sitting at the airport overnight, making early departures preferable when possible.
Additional protective measures include:
- Travel Insurance: Travel insurance can protect you from financial losses due to flight cancellations or long delays, with some policies covering hotel stays, meals, and alternative transportation
- Flexible Booking Options: Many airlines now offer flexible fare options allowing changes or cancellations without penalties, giving you more control over travel plans
- Direct Flights When Possible: Choose direct flights instead of connecting ones, as more connections increase delay likelihood
